#4d0e1e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4d0e1e is composed of 30.2% red, 5.5% green and 11.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 81.8% magenta, 61% yellow and 69.8% black. It has a hue angle of 344.8 degrees, a saturation of 69.2% and a lightness of 17.8%. #4d0e1e color hex could be obtained by blending #9a1c3c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

Shades and Tints of #4d0e1e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0204 is the darkest color, while #fef9f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#4d0e1e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2e2e2e is the less saturated color, while #580319 is the most saturated one.
